src/Resources.vala
authorAlan Knowles <alan@roojs.com>
Fri, 9 Sep 2022 07:08:51 +0000 (15:08 +0800)
committerAlan Knowles <alan@roojs.com>
Fri, 9 Sep 2022 07:08:51 +0000 (15:08 +0800)
src/Resources.vala

index 7b01f21..f69b359 100644 (file)
@@ -196,9 +196,14 @@ public class Resources : Object
                 
        public void parseDirectory(string json, string target)
        {
-               print("%s\n", json);
+               GLib.debug("%s\n", json);
                var pa = new Json.Parser();
-               pa.load_from_data(json);
+               try {
+                       pa.load_from_data(json);
+               } catch (GLib.Error e) {
+                       GLib.debug("Faile dto load json file %s", e.message);
+                       return;
+               }
                var node = pa.get_root();
                if (node.get_node_type () != Json.NodeType.ARRAY) {
                        return;